WebJun 25, 2024 · Causes. Cystic fibrosis is caused by mutations of the cystic fibrosis transmembrane conductance regulator (CFTR) gene. This defective gene is inherited as an autosomal recessive trait. Genetic diseases are determined by the combination of genes for a particular trait that are on the chromosomes received from the father and the mother. WebOct 1, 2024 · CF is caused by a mutation in a gene called the cystic fibrosis transmembrane conductance regulator ( CFTR ). When you are diagnosed with CF, it means you have two defective CFTR genes. You inherited one copy of the CFTR gene from your mother and one from your father.

WebThe seventh pair of chromosomes has a gene called the CFTR (cystic fibrosis transmembrane conductance regulator) gene. Changes (mutations) or errors in this gene are what cause CF. This gene is very large and complex.
